HBP/PVC的流变行为Study on Rheologic Behavior of Unsatured Hyperbranched Poly(amide-ester)/Poly(vinyl chloride)Blends

摘要(Abstract):
研究了不饱和超支化聚(酰胺-酯)(HBP)/聚氯乙烯(PVC)的流变行为和玻璃化温度的变化。讨论了剪切应力和剪切速度对HBP/PVC熔体表观粘度的影响。结果表明,在研究的HBP添加量范围内,HBP/PVC的熔体表观粘度大于PVC的。当PVC中加入HBP小于7份时,HBP/PVC的熔体表观粘度逐渐增加;当PVC中加入HBP等于7份时,HBP/PVC的熔体表观粘度出现最大值;当PVC中加入HBP大于7份时,HBP/PVC的熔体表观粘度减小。差示扫描量热仪(DSC)研究结果证明了HBP和PVC相容性较好,且与测得的流变行为结果相一致。从化学反应和形成氢键的机理解释了HBP/PVC的相容性。
关键词(KeyWords): 不饱和超支化聚(酰胺-酯);聚氯乙烯;共混物;流变行为
